The institute of studies for development and peace Indepaz confirmed a new massacre in the department of Cauca, by reporting the death of three people in events that occurred last Friday, May 17 on the road that connects the municipalities of Miranda and Corinto in northern Cauca.

The institute mentioned that on this road corridor An explosive device was detonated, causing the death of a 12-year-old child at the scene.

Hours later, Luis Ovidio Rodríguez, driver of the motorcycle on which the victims were traveling, died in a medical center. And now, a month after what happened, The death of the woman Emma Mercedes Ipujan, mother of the minor, was confirmedwho remained in a medical center in the city of Cali.

Leonardo Gonzales, coordinator of indepaz, indicated that “a month later and “After the woman’s death was confirmed, the incident was classified as a new massacre.”

Meanwhile, the government secretary of the municipality of Miranda, Cauca, Isabel Cardona, expressed her solidarity with the family and condemned this type of attacks that affect the Mirandeño population.

The number of massacres in the country is already increasing.
